At Elmswell station, the focus is on providing the essentials. While there isn’t a ticket office on site, you'll find ticket machines readily available, offering the convenience of collecting pre-ordered tickets. For those with accessibility needs, the ticket machines are designed to be user-friendly, and there is also an induction loop present. Smartcards are not issued at the station, but validators are available for those in possession.
The station is equipped with CCTV, ensuring a sense of security, but it lacks a waiting room and refreshment facilities, which might encourage you to grab a coffee in the village before arriving. Additionally, there is step-free access to both platforms. Assistance is easy to arrange, and customer help points are positioned strategically for your ease.
Your travels beyond Elmswell are well-catered for with convenient transport links. Rail replacement bus services pick up and drop off at the bus stops on School Road, opposite the Co-Op, ensuring continuous travel even during train service interruptions. Unfortunately, there are no bicycle hire schemes, though cyclists can use the cycle stands and lockers provided at the station. As for taxis, it's advisable to pre-book due to a lack of available taxis on site.

Iver station is well-equipped to assist passengers with accessibility needs, offering step-free access throughout, ramps for train access, and accessible ticket machines located in the ticket hall. This makes traveling easy and convenient for everyone. You can collect your pre-purchased tickets from the machine available at the station, ensuring you can grab your tickets hassle-free. Plan your journey in advance and remember that staff are on hand to provide assistance through designated help points and at the ticket office.
The station features essential amenities to ensure a comfortable wait for your train. Whilst there are no dedicated waiting room offices, seating areas with multiple uncovered seats are available on platforms 3 and 4. Toilets, including accessible ones, are located conveniently in the ticket hall, keeping all the necessities close to hand. However, do note that there are no refreshment facilities or shops, so planning ahead on snacks and drinks is advised.
For those looking to explore further or connect to other transport, Iver station is a brilliant hub. To reach Heathrow Airport, simply take the Elizabeth Line and change at Hayes & Harlington. Alternatively, head over to West Drayton Station for a 350 bus connection. During any rail disruption, the station offers a rail replacement service departing from Bathurst Walk near the station’s entrance.
